ASTM E776-23 - 1.4.2023
 
Significance and Use

5.1?The standard is available to producers and users of RDF for determining the content and forms of chlorine present in refuse-derived fuel.

 
1. Scope

1.1?This test method covers the determination of the forms of chlorine in refuse-derived fuel-three (RDF): total chlorine, water-soluble chloride, and water-insoluble chlorine.

1.2?This test method may be applicable to any waste material from which a laboratory analysis sample can be prepared.
